Форум: "Базы";
Текущий архив: 2004.01.13;
Скачать: [xml.tar.bz2];
ВнизКак получить результат работы функции raiserror( nefart ,10,10) Найти похожие ветки
← →
Bless (2003-12-15 17:41) [0]Как мне получить результат работы функции raiserror("nefart",10,10),
которая вызывается внутри триггера, в приложении?
← →
sniknik (2003-12-15 17:50) [1]попробуй его в этом
http://www.delphimaster.ru/cgi-bin/download.pl?look=1&id=1070620059&n=1
← →
Silver Alex (2003-12-15 17:51) [2]а ну попробуй raiserror("nefart",16,16), только не 0-10
← →
sniknik (2003-12-15 17:52) [3]хотя смысл? чего стоит 10 на 11 к примеру поменять? будет нормальный эксепт.
← →
JibSkeart (2003-12-15 18:02) [4]или по стандарту
raiserror("nefart",16,1)
да и незабуть в триггере в самом начале
поставить
SET NOCOUNT ON
а то можно наступить на классические грабли :)
← →
Silver Alex (2003-12-15 18:30) [5]
> sniknik © (15.12.03 17:52) [3]
от 0 до 10 не работает, уже проверял просто.Зарезервированы наверное
← →
sniknik (2003-12-15 20:22) [6]Silver Alex © (15.12.03 18:30) [5]
работает, скачай
> sniknik © (15.12.03 17:50) [1]
и проверь, raiserror с низким приоритетом это то же самое что print.
(10 точно возьмет, меньше тоже должен (но уверености нет не пробовал) у принта 2 (???, вроде))
← →
Silver Alex (2003-12-16 10:05) [7]
> sniknik © (15.12.03 20:22) [6]
скачал ,посмотрел.Ну я понял.Но без дополнительной оброботки raiserror от 0 до 10 не видно в Delphi приложении, не выдает именно ошибку.Но таким способом как ты предложил можно достать
← →
Bless (2003-12-16 10:20) [8]to sniknik © (15.12.03 17:50) [1]>
Спасибо. ADOConnection1InfoMessage - именно то, что мне нужно.
Но тогда еще один вопрос в целях повышения образованности:
А если у меня, к примеру, нет adoConnection, а ConnectionString прописана прямо в ADODataSet, то что, я не смогу обрабатывать информационные сообщения?
← →
Bless (2003-12-16 10:31) [9]>а то можно наступить на классические грабли
Что за грабли?
← →
sniknik (2003-12-16 10:38) [10]> Но без дополнительной оброботки raiserror от 0 до 10 не видно
естественно, т.к. это не считается ошибкой, а сообщением (зачем для сообщений придумывать дополнительный механизм? когда достаточно в уже имеющемся расставить приоритеты)
Страницы: 1 вся ветка
Форум: "Базы";
Текущий архив: 2004.01.13;
Скачать: [xml.tar.bz2];
Память: 0.46 MB
Время: 0.009 c